WebMar 22, 2024 · Botox is used to prevent chronic migraines in adult patients who have 15 or more headaches a month that last for 4 hours a day or longer. For migraines, botox can be injected into seven specific areas of the head and neck muscles. Results usually last up to 12 weeks, depending on the individual patient. WebSep 18, 2024 · Botox is not typically used in people who have 14 or fewer migraine headaches per month. However, it is sometimes used “off label” (outside FDA approval) for other forms of chronic headache, such as chronic tension headache.
